Software Development Manager
Software Development Manager

Software Development Manager

Esher Full-Time 48000 - 72000 £ / year (est.) No home office possible
H

At a Glance

  • Tasks: Lead a dynamic team in software development, ensuring efficiency and quality.
  • Company: Join Healix, a global leader in safeguarding health and wellbeing.
  • Benefits: Enjoy a collaborative work environment with opportunities for professional growth.
  • Why this job: Be part of an innovative IT team shaping the future of software development.
  • Qualifications: 10+ years in software development management with expertise in cloud systems and C#.
  • Other info: Ideal for proactive leaders who thrive in a diplomatic and delivery-focused role.

The predicted salary is between 48000 - 72000 £ per year.

We are recruiting a Software Development Manager to join our growing IT team in Esher. The Software Development Manager will work with a small number of UK based developers and approximately 20 staff in a closely linked but external overseas software house, and will be responsible for ensuring the software development function is effective and operates efficiently as part of the new IT Operating Model. It is expected that the Software Development Manager is an experienced developer, who is up to date on development technologies and best practices, can direct and mentor the development team and has the gravitas to challenge technical design decisions.

Key responsibilities:

  • Running day-to-day development with the current team
  • Providing line management of the local team
  • Owning the relationship with external development suppliers
  • Overseeing both day to day duties of the inhouse team and any external teams
  • Ensuring contracts with external development suppliers are fit for purpose
  • Fulfilling the SCRUM Master role where and when needed
  • Ensuring the output of the development resources meets the requirements of the work packages developed by the Product Management function
  • Monitoring quality of internal staff and external suppliers and putting in place appropriate controls
  • Providing calm, diplomatic direction
  • Supporting the CTO in supporting the new IT Operating Model
  • Providing an informed and experienced technical voice in discussions over subjects including but not limited to mobile development, devops pipelines, cloud architectures, website development, scalability and secure development.

This role will involve regular communication with the Group CTO, local and remote developers and suppliers, the Product Management function and the wider IT team.

About the role

We are looking for a candidate with excellent written and spoken English, who is confident in communicating in a commercial environment. We are looking for someone with around 10 years' experience in a similar role of Software Development Management.

Requirements are:

  • Detailed knowledge of cloud systems (AWS/Azure)
  • C# development experience
  • Good understanding of mobile development frameworks
  • Good understanding and experience of design patterns
  • Good understanding of technical architectures (pros/cons)
  • Experience running a complex, geographically dispersed development team.
  • Extensive historical full stack development experience

Desirable:

  • Experience in Devops pipelines
  • Flutter Platform agnostic mobile development framework
  • Scrum Master qualification.

Personal Qualities:

  • Excellent communicator
  • Diplomatic leader who can quickly get people on side
  • Delivery focused
  • A self-motivated and personable individual able to work with minimal supervision and take responsibility for the running of the systems and services that support the business
  • Ability to be proactive but also to take direction
  • Possessing a methodical and structured approach to analysing problems and producing solutions
  • Ability to influence decisions through reasoned argument
  • Excellent documentation and presentation skills
  • Quick to build relationships and earn respect through sound judgement and a positive attitude
  • Committed to getting the job done

About the company

All around the world, Healix safeguards people's health and wellbeing.

Required Criteria:

  • 10+ years in a similar role of software development management
  • Detailed knowledge of cloud systems (AWS/Azure)
  • C# development experience
  • Good understanding and experience of design patterns

Desired Criteria:

  • Experience of devops pipelines
  • Experience of Flutter platform agnostic mobile development framework
  • Qualified SCRUM Master

Software Development Manager employer: Healix

Healix is an exceptional employer, offering a dynamic work environment in Esher that fosters collaboration and innovation among its IT team. With a strong commitment to employee growth, we provide opportunities for professional development and mentorship, ensuring our staff are equipped with the latest technologies and best practices. Our inclusive culture values every team member's contribution, making it a rewarding place to build a meaningful career while safeguarding people's health and wellbeing globally.
H

Contact Detail:

Healix Recruiting Team

StudySmarter Expert Advice 🤫

We think this is how you could land Software Development Manager

✨Tip Number 1

Network with professionals in the software development field, especially those who have experience managing teams. Attend industry meetups or online webinars to connect with potential colleagues and mentors who can provide insights into the role and company culture.

✨Tip Number 2

Familiarise yourself with the latest cloud technologies, particularly AWS and Azure, as well as C# development. Consider taking online courses or certifications to demonstrate your commitment to staying current in these areas, which will make you a more attractive candidate.

✨Tip Number 3

Prepare to discuss your experience with geographically dispersed teams. Think of specific examples where you successfully managed remote developers, highlighting your communication strategies and how you ensured project delivery despite the distance.

✨Tip Number 4

Showcase your leadership style by preparing anecdotes that illustrate your diplomatic approach to problem-solving and team management. Be ready to explain how you build relationships and influence decisions within a technical environment.

We think you need these skills to ace Software Development Manager

Cloud Systems Knowledge (AWS/Azure)
C# Development Experience
Mobile Development Frameworks Understanding
Design Patterns Expertise
Technical Architectures Knowledge
Experience with Geographically Dispersed Teams
Full Stack Development Experience
DevOps Pipelines Experience
Flutter Platform Agnostic Mobile Development Framework
SCRUM Master Qualification
Excellent Communication Skills
Diplomatic Leadership
Delivery Focused
Self-Motivated
Methodical Problem-Solving Approach
Influencing and Negotiation Skills
Documentation and Presentation Skills
Relationship Building Skills
Positive Attitude

Some tips for your application 🫡

Tailor Your CV: Make sure your CV highlights your experience in software development management, particularly your knowledge of cloud systems and C#. Emphasise any relevant projects that showcase your leadership skills and technical expertise.

Craft a Compelling Cover Letter: Write a cover letter that not only outlines your qualifications but also demonstrates your understanding of the role. Mention your experience with geographically dispersed teams and your approach to managing external suppliers.

Showcase Communication Skills: Since excellent communication is key for this role, ensure your application reflects your ability to communicate effectively. Use clear and concise language, and provide examples of how you've successfully communicated in a commercial environment.

Highlight Relevant Experience: In your application, focus on your 10+ years of experience in software development management. Discuss specific instances where you have influenced technical decisions or led a team through complex projects, especially in relation to mobile development and devops.

How to prepare for a job interview at Healix

✨Showcase Your Technical Expertise

As a Software Development Manager, it's crucial to demonstrate your in-depth knowledge of cloud systems like AWS or Azure, as well as your experience with C#. Be prepared to discuss specific projects where you've applied these technologies and how they contributed to the success of your team.

✨Emphasise Leadership Skills

Highlight your experience in managing geographically dispersed teams. Share examples of how you've effectively led teams, resolved conflicts, and motivated developers to achieve their best work. This will show that you possess the diplomatic leadership qualities they are looking for.

✨Prepare for Technical Discussions

Expect to engage in discussions about technical architectures, mobile development frameworks, and design patterns. Brush up on your knowledge of these areas and be ready to articulate the pros and cons of different approaches, showcasing your ability to influence decisions through reasoned arguments.

✨Demonstrate Strong Communication Skills

Since the role involves regular communication with various stakeholders, practice articulating your thoughts clearly and concisely. Prepare to discuss how you've successfully communicated complex technical concepts to non-technical audiences in the past, as this will highlight your excellent written and spoken English skills.

Software Development Manager
Healix
H
  • Software Development Manager

    Esher
    Full-Time
    48000 - 72000 £ / year (est.)

    Application deadline: 2027-04-07

  • H

    Healix

Similar positions in other companies
UK’s top job board for Gen Z
discover-jobs-cta
Discover now
>